RTSP vs HLS vs WebRTC
इस पेज का उपयोग तब करें जब आप तय कर रहे हों कि कैमरा stream को browser या website तक कैसे लाया जाए और आपको protocol marketing नहीं, बल्कि practical explanation चाहिए.
RTSP.RUN इस वास्तविकता से शुरू होता है कि बहुत-सी cameras पहले से RTSP देती हैं। यह गाइड समझाती है कि RTSP कहाँ फिट बैठता है, browsers को translation layer क्यों चाहिए, और latency, compatibility तथा rollout complexity के आधार पर HLS या WebRTC कब बेहतर विकल्प हो सकते हैं.
यह तुलना आपको क्या तय करने में मदद करती है
- क्या आपका मुख्य मुद्दा browser compatibility, low latency या rollout simplicity है
- क्या आप public RTSP stream के साथ काम कर सकते हैं या आपको दूसरा ingest model चाहिए
- क्या एक lightweight browser player काफी है या आपको ज्यादा custom streaming stack चाहिए
RTSP, HLS और WebRTC के पीछे के मुख्य सवाल
पहले browser limitation से शुरू करें, फिर latency, compatibility और rollout fit की तुलना करें.
अधिकतर कारण एक गलत पता, अप्राप्य कैमरा या अवरोधित नेटवर्क कनेक्शन होता है।
- सुनिश्चित करें कि कैमरा चालू है और उसकी सेटिंग्स में RTSP सक्षम है।
- इंटरनेट से पहुँच के लिए, स्ट्रीम सार्वजनिक रूप से उपलब्ध होना चाहिए (जैसे
192.168.x.xजैसी निजी IP बाहरी रूप से काम नहीं करतीं)। - यदि कैमरा राउटर के पीछे है, तो पोर्ट फ़ॉरवर्डिंग (आमतौर पर
554) सेट करें। - सुनिश्चित करें कि कनेक्शन फ़ायरवॉल या इंटरनेट प्रदाता द्वारा अवरुद्ध नहीं किया गया है।
आपको अपने राउटर पर पोर्ट फ़ॉरवर्डिंग कॉन्फ़िगर करनी होगी (आमतौर पर पोर्ट 554) ताकि वह कैमरे के आंतरिक IP पते पर जाए।
- अपने राउटर के लिए विशिष्ट निर्देश ऑनलाइन मिल सकते हैं।
- मजबूत पासवर्ड का उपयोग करें और कैमरे पर अनावश्यक सेवाओं को निष्क्रिय करें।
हाँ। यदि आपका IP पता समय-समय पर बदलता है, तो एक निःशुल्क डायनामिक DNS सेवा का उपयोग करें (जैसे No-IP, DuckDNS, Dynu)।
- आपको एक नाम मिलेगा जो स्वचालित रूप से आपके वर्तमान IP से अपडेट होता रहेगा।
- अधिकांश राउटर और कैमरे अपने सेटिंग्स में सीधे DDNS का समर्थन करते हैं।
आप अपना सार्वजनिक IP पता whatismyipaddress.com या अपने राउटर के प्रशासन पैनल में देख सकते हैं।
ध्यान दें: मोबाइल या साझा कनेक्शन पर, आपका IP अन्य उपयोगकर्ताओं के साथ साझा हो सकता है।